Responsibilities or duties

  • Manage daily operations of BSL-2 greenhouses and screenhouses facilities.
  • Oversee containment, plant maintenance, and biosafety compliance
  • Coordinate planting, maintenance, phenotyping, and trait efficacy evaluation of biotech materials
  • Implement SOPs for greenhouse operations, pest management, waste disposal, and safety
  • Support progression of lead events from tissue culture to greenhouse and field trials
  • Maintain accurate records and databases for plant materials and trials
  • Train technical staff on greenhouse management and biosafety procedures.
  • Support inspections, audits, and regulatory compliance activities.
  • Undertake any other duties assigned by his/her supervisor

Qualifications or requirements (e.g., education, skills)

Master's in Rural Development

Bachelor's Degree in Development Studies

Experience needed

5 Years of relevant experience
